Virgin and Child is an oil painting by the Northern Renaissance artist Rogier van der Weyden. It dates from 1454 and is held in the collection of the Museum of Fine Arts, Houston.

History & Provenance

The painting is now in the Museum of Fine Arts, Houston. Its attribution to van der Weyden was once questioned; art historian Erwin Panofsky considered it a replica of a van der Weyden design.

Technique & Style

Recent technical studies have confirmed the painting as an original work by van der Weyden, contradicting earlier views that it was merely a high-quality copy.
